The silver has a wavy damascene pattern that reflects through the opalescent light blue enamel. The case hardware is silver (excluding movement and dial), with some oxidation.. The urn is attached to an octagon of white marble as a base. These clocks were popular gifts in Central Europe during the late 19th Century, and are really a work of art. Some folks say they look like decorated eggs. The hand painted pansies on this one are exceptional; time only. Height 7º'
